Rhino中文网站 > 最新资讯 > Rhino布尔运算如何高效操作 Rhino布尔运算实体组合模式选择
Rhino布尔运算如何高效操作 Rhino布尔运算实体组合模式选择
发布时间:2025/12/31 14:52:17

电脑型号:华硕K555L

软件版本:Rhinoceros 8 Commercial

系统:win10

布尔运算是专属于实体的操作工具,默认情况下,我们创建的立方体都是独立存在的,如果使用布尔运算工具,就可以在立方体之间实现加、减、分离等操作。今天我就以Rhino布尔运算如何高效操作,Rhino布尔运算实体组合模式选择这两个问题为例,来向大家讲解一下布尔运算的相关知识。

一、Rhino布尔运算如何高效操作

我们在前言中也说到,布尔运算是专属于实体的。因此作为原材料的实体数据,它的质量好坏会对我们的运算结果产生至关重要的影响。

1、布尔运算命令。当我们进入Rhino的主界面窗口后,可以通过左侧的工具列表找到【布尔运算联集】命令,在其弹出的子命令框中,为首的四个就是我们常用的布尔运算选项。

布尔运算命令
图1:布尔运算命令

2、提示栏窗口。当我们激活某一个布尔运算工具后,可以通过上方【提示框】中的文字内容,选择对应的实体数据,以避免盲目操作。

提示栏窗口
图2:提示栏窗口

3、检查实体数据。另外,我们也可以切换到【分析】菜单栏,在其下拉列表中找到【检查】工具,可以看到其中有【选取损坏的物件】等命令。使用该命令可以查看实体数据是否闭合、是否有缺失,进而保证布尔运算的质量。

检查实体数据
图3:检查实体数据

4、目视检查。当我们执行布尔运算时,多个物体之间需要存在交集。如果相交的位置较为细小,我们可以使用上方工具栏中的【框选缩放】命令,对细节区域进行放大处理,查看是否有重叠区域。

目视检查
图4:目视检查

5、无相交区域。如图所示,当两个实体之间无相交区域,就会在上方的提示栏中出现对应说明,这也是检查两份数据是否有交集的方法之一。

无相交区域
图5:无相交区域

二、Rhino布尔运算实体组合模式选择

讲解完高效处理布尔运算的操作技巧,下面我再向大家讲解一下如何选择不同的实体组合模式。

1、布尔运算并集。首先我们可以直接点击布尔图标,从图标我们就能看出,这是两个实体之间的相加操作。使用此命令时,不需要关注选择数据的顺序,只需要按照命令依次点选立方体数据即可。

布尔运算并集
图6:布尔运算并集

2、布尔运算差集。当我们使用【布尔运算差集】时,就需要注意实体数据的选择顺序。第一个选择的是我们的主数据,第二个选择的是辅数据,最终呈现的结果是主数据减去辅数据。

布尔运算差集
图7:布尔运算差集

3、布尔运算交集。当我们使用【布尔运算交集】命令时,图标显示的也很明显,它会保留两个图形相互重叠的区域,其他区域则会被舍弃掉。如果想要保留输入物件,可以将上面的【删除输入物件】的选项改成【否】。

布尔运算交集
图8:布尔运算交集

4、布尔运算分割。当使用【布尔运算分割】时,则会使相交的物体之间进行相互切割。切割完成后,我们可以使用鼠标将切割的体块进行移动,从中挑选出自己需要的造型。

布尔运算分割
图9:布尔运算分割

5、布尔运算的呈现状态。当我们完成布尔运算的实体操作之后,实体的外部造型总会发生变化,就会形成如图所示的【新构造线】。如果这两个实体没有进行布尔运算并集,那么这边就会是面与面的虚化相交状态,并没有构造线。

布尔运算的呈现状态
图10:布尔运算的呈现状态

三、小结

以上就是关于Rhino布尔运算如何高效操作,Rhino布尔运算实体组合模式选择的解答。布尔运算是创建多维模型的基础操作之一,任何复杂造型都是通过布尔运算层层叠加的,并不是一蹴而就。学会布尔运算的加减分割技巧,也能帮助我们更好地理解实体之间的配合关系,大家也快去尝试一下吧。

读者也访问过这里:
135 2431 0251